Platform Partnerships Lead

At Mollie, we’re on a mission to make payments and money management effortless for every business in Europe. We started 20 years ago when we launched a more direct, affordable way for companies to get paid. That provided an alternative to the frustrating, overpriced solutions that banks offered at the time. Today, we serve more than 250,000 businesses across Europe with an all-in-one solution that simplifies payments and money management. And we’re a 850-strong team of product, finance, support, commerce, and engineering specialists working across Europe – from Lisbon to London.

Your opportunity

eCommerce and marketplace platform partners are among Mollie’s most important channels for growth. As we further expand through Europe, these partnerships are more important than ever before. Through the technology, branding and market presence of these e-commerce platforms, we will come closer to our strategic goal - to make payments and money management effortless for every business in Europe.

You, as our new eCom Partnerships Lead, will be responsible to grow and foster the relationships with our e-commerce platform partners across Europe - in both existing and new-to-Mollie markets. You will represent Mollie at key industry events and develop strategic partnerships which enable Mollie to further accelerate its growth in Europe. You will be part of the Partnerships Domain, managing 5 eCom partner managers situated across our offices, and report to our Head of Partnerships.

What you'll be doing

  • Expand and manage a team of 5 platform partner managers, fostering close partnerships with fast-growing platforms

  • Determine and execute the global platform strategy, including identification and acquisition of new platform partners in growth markets

  • Steer performance to increase the number and value of leads generated through partners, setting ambitious targets for growth

  • Coach the team to increase the acquisition of new partners as well as increasing the commercial outcomes with existing partners

  • Work closely with country commercial teams, technical partner management, product and marketing to gather feedback and prioritize opportunities

  • Identify and quantify opportunities for Mollie and create a roadmap for execution

  • Implement these growth projects working cross functionally with other teams across the business

What you will bring

  • 8+ years work experience in Partner Management in either Fintech, eCommerce or B2B SaaS, around 2 of those in a leadership role

  • You have strong people leadership skills with a passion for coaching and driving results through the team

  • You bring a strategic and analytical mindset and strong problem solving and communication skills.

  • You are confident with public speaking and open to representing Mollie at industry events

  • You have great experience in deal negotiation and partner management

  • You are used to fast execution and love change and creating new opportunities

  • A data driven approach is second nature to you and you continuously improve and optimise your business

  • You are a fast, proactive and independent thinker who loves taking ownership

  • You also don't shy away from rolling up your sleeves and helping out where needed

  • You are also a great team player and enjoy working on cross-functional teams

  • You are fluent in English

  • Amsterdam Office based (3 days a week), with willingness to travel up to ~20% of your time to meet with partners
